
Worked on the sparcs-kaist/clubs repository over four months, delivering nine features and addressing data integrity, CI/CD modernization, and code quality. Introduced an end-to-end testing framework with automated validation using TypeScript and Node.js, and improved deployment reliability by upgrading CI pipelines to Node.js 22 and pnpm 9.x. Enhanced data management by refactoring SQL queries and backend logic for more predictable analytics and UI behavior. Improved navigation and role-based access in activity reports using React and TypeScript, while enforcing linting and import standards with ESLint. These efforts established a stable, maintainable foundation for faster, safer feature delivery and future scalability.
May 2025 monthly summary for sparcs-kaist/clubs focusing on data correctness and role-based navigation improvements in Activity Reports. Delivered targeted fixes and refactors to improve data integrity, user experience, and maintainability across user roles.
May 2025 monthly summary for sparcs-kaist/clubs focusing on data correctness and role-based navigation improvements in Activity Reports. Delivered targeted fixes and refactors to improve data integrity, user experience, and maintainability across user roles.
April 2025 monthly summary for sparcs-kaist/clubs focused on establishing robust testing, reliable CI, and scalable code quality improvements to accelerate delivery while reducing risk. Delivered a comprehensive end-to-end testing framework with coverage for critical flows (including the /notices endpoint) and test database configuration, enabling automated validation and safer deployments. Strengthened CI with automated test execution on every change, and implemented workflow adjustments to ensure tests run reliably. Refactored code quality and import management to enforce lint rules, disallow direct src imports, and harmonize absolute import paths for maintainability. Enhanced development experience through TypeScript config improvements, including watch-mode optimizations and NestJS hot-reloading, speeding feedback cycles. Overall, these changes improve release confidence, reduce regression risk, and empower faster, safer iteration across the project.
April 2025 monthly summary for sparcs-kaist/clubs focused on establishing robust testing, reliable CI, and scalable code quality improvements to accelerate delivery while reducing risk. Delivered a comprehensive end-to-end testing framework with coverage for critical flows (including the /notices endpoint) and test database configuration, enabling automated validation and safer deployments. Strengthened CI with automated test execution on every change, and implemented workflow adjustments to ensure tests run reliably. Refactored code quality and import management to enforce lint rules, disallow direct src imports, and harmonize absolute import paths for maintainability. Enhanced development experience through TypeScript config improvements, including watch-mode optimizations and NestJS hot-reloading, speeding feedback cycles. Overall, these changes improve release confidence, reduce regression risk, and empower faster, safer iteration across the project.
March 2025 monthly summary for sparcs-kaist/clubs focusing on business value, data integrity, and code quality improvements. Key contributions include updating contributor credits, reorganizing club data retrieval for more predictable UI and analytics, and addressing data integrity and SQL issues to ensure reliable operations.
March 2025 monthly summary for sparcs-kaist/clubs focusing on business value, data integrity, and code quality improvements. Key contributions include updating contributor credits, reorganizing club data retrieval for more predictable UI and analytics, and addressing data integrity and SQL issues to ensure reliable operations.
December 2024 monthly performance summary for sparcs-kaist/clubs. Delivered CI/CD modernization and environment alignment to improve build reliability, deployment consistency, and developer velocity. Key work focused on upgrading the CI/CD stack to Node.js 22 and pnpm 9.x, migrating Ubuntu runners to 24.04, streamlining branch triggers, and aligning dependencies and Docker/runtime settings (pnpm lockfile and Dockerfile Node/pnpm versions). These changes reduce environment drift, shorten pipeline times, and provide a stable foundation for future feature delivery.
December 2024 monthly performance summary for sparcs-kaist/clubs. Delivered CI/CD modernization and environment alignment to improve build reliability, deployment consistency, and developer velocity. Key work focused on upgrading the CI/CD stack to Node.js 22 and pnpm 9.x, migrating Ubuntu runners to 24.04, streamlining branch triggers, and aligning dependencies and Docker/runtime settings (pnpm lockfile and Dockerfile Node/pnpm versions). These changes reduce environment drift, shorten pipeline times, and provide a stable foundation for future feature delivery.

Overview of all repositories you've contributed to across your timeline